About C. Déchamp
C. Déchamp is a scholar working on Immunology and Allergy,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Dermatology, Plant Science and Forestry, having authored 28 papers that have together received 313 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Allergic Rhinitis and Sensitization (20 papers), Lichen and fungal ecology (9 papers), Contact Dermatitis and Allergies (5 papers), Plant and animal studies (3 papers), African Botany and Ecology Studies (3 papers), Remote Sensing and Land Use (2 papers), Remote Sensing in Agriculture (2 papers) and Indoor Air Quality and Microbial Exposure (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Immunology and Allergy (241 citations), Dermatology (137 citations), Ecological Modeling (17 citations),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ics (41 citations) and Sensory Systems (7 citations). C. Déchamp has collaborated with scholars based in France, Monaco and Austria. Frequent co-authors include P Deviller, Paulette Vallier, Rudolf Valenta, J.C. Bessot, G. Pauli, Henriette Méon, Yves Auda, R Harf, F. Blasco and Gérard Dedieu. Their work appears in journals such as International Journal of Remote Sensing, Clinical & Experimental Allergy, Aerobiologia, European Journal of Clinical Microbiology & Infectious Diseases and Allergy.
